1习题参考答案6-1将下列的二进制数转换成十进制数(1)1011,(2)10101,(3)11111,(4)100001。解:(1)(1011)B=(11)10;(2)(10101)B=(21)10;(3)(11111)B=(31)10;(4)(100001)B=(33)10。6-2将下列的十进制数转换成二进制数(1)8,(2)27,(3)31,(4)100。解:(1)(8)D=(1000)B;(2)(27)D=(11011)B;(3)(31)D=(11111)B;(4)(100)D=(110,0100)B6-3完成下列的数制转换(1)(255)10=(1111,1111)2=(FF)16;(2)(1,1010)2=(1A)16=(26)10;(3)(3FF)16=(0011,1111,1111)2=(1023)10;(4)(100000110111)2=(2103)10=(837)16。6-4完成下列二进制的算术运算(1)1011+111,(2)1000-11,(3)1101×101,(4)1100÷100。解:(1)1011+111=10010;(2)1000-11=0101;(3)1101×101=100,0001;(4)1100÷100=11。6-5利用真值表证明下列等式。(1)()()ABABABAB;(2)()AABCABC;(3)1ABCABCABCABCABCABCABCABC;(4)ABBCCAABBCCA。解:(1)AB等式左等式右0000011110111100其它同上6-6在下列各个逻辑函数表达式中,变量A、B、C为哪些种取值时函数值为1?(1)FABBCAC;解:ABC取值为011,101,110,111时,函数值为1。(2)CBABBAF)(;解:ABC取值为011,101,100时,函数值为1。(3)CBACBACBAABCF;解:ABC取值为111,100,001,010时,函数值为1。(4)CACBBAF。解:ABC取值为000,001,010,100,时,函数值为1。6-7利用公式和定理证明下列等式。2(1)ACABCABCBAABC;解:ACABCBACBBACBAABCABCBAABC)()(左=右证毕(2)ECDAEDCCDACBAA)(;解:ECDAECDCDAEDCCDAAEDCCDACBAEDCCDACBAA)()()1()(左=右证毕(3)DCBACBBADDDCAB))(()(;解:CBDACBBCAABCDCBBAABCABDCBBADDDCAB))(()1())(()(左=右证毕(4)ADDCCBBADCBAABCD。解:DCBAABCDCC))))(右AD(D(B(BAADDCCBBA右=左证毕6-8用卡诺图法将下列各逻辑函数化简成为最简与或表达式,然后转换为与非表达式,并画出用与非门组成的逻辑电路图。(1)BACBACF;(2)ABBACBCBBAF;(3)DCBACBABAAF;(4)DCBADCBAACCAF。3解:ACBF=ACB(2)CBACBAF(3)DCBACBABAAFDCBADCBA(4)DCBADCBAACCAFDBACCADBACCAABABAB&=1≥1BAF2F2F1F3F3F1ABABAB&=1≥1BAF2F2F1F3F3F1CBCFABABAB&=1≥1BAF2F2F1F3F3F1FABCABABAB&=1≥1BAF2F2F1F3F3F1FABCDABABAB&=1≥1BAF2F2F1F3F3F1ACABABAB&=1≥1BAF2F2F1F3F3F1BDABABAB&=1≥1BAF2F2F1F3F3F1ACABABAB&=1≥1BAF2F2F1F3F3F1F46-9已知A、B的波形如图6-58所示。试画出F1、F2、F3对应A、B的波形。图6-58题6-9图解:如图所示,为三个门电路的输出波形图。6-10二极管门电路如图6-59(a)、(b)所示,输入信号A、B、C的高电平为3V,低电平为0V画出F1、F2波形。AF2BC+5VAF1BCRRABC(a)(b)(c)-5V图6-59题6-10图ABABAB&=1≥1BAF2F2F1F3F3F1ABABAB&=1≥1BAF2F2F1F3F3F15解:6-11写出如图6-60所示各个电路输出信号的逻辑表达式,并对应A、B的给定波形画出各个输出信号的波形。F4F5ABABF1F2F3ABABAB&≥1=1&≥1ABF6=11AB图6-60题6-11图解:ABF1;BAF2;BAF3;ABF4BAF5;BAF6AF2BC+5VAF1BCRRABC(a)(b)(c)-5VF1F2F1F2F4F5F6F366-12已知逻辑门及其输入波形如图6-61图所示,试分别画出输出F1、F2、F3的波形,并写出逻辑式。ABABAB&=1≥1BAF2F2F1F3F3F1解:与上题重复6-13分析图6-62所示电路的逻辑功能。解:)()(DCBAFm0+m3+m5+m6+m9+m10+m12+m15真值表略功能:当ABCD中1的个数为偶数时,输出为16-14证明如图6-63所示两个逻辑电路具有相同的逻辑功能。AA&F1≥1&11BBAAA≥11≥11&F2(a)(b)题图6-63题6-14逻辑图解:BABAF1BABABABAF))((2F1=F2同为异或功能题6-62图题6-13图T1T2题6-61图题6-12图76-15写出图6-64所示电路输出信号的逻辑表达式,并列出真值表。&&&≥1≥1&≥1&≥1ABCDBDF1F2ABCF1F2(a)(b)图6-64题6-15逻辑图解:(a)F1=AB+CD;F2=CD+BD(b)F1=ABC+BC+C(AB+AC+CB)=AC+CB;F2=AB+AC+CB6-16某保险柜有3个按钮A、B、C,如果在按下按钮B的同时再按下按钮A或C,则发出开启柜门的信号F1,柜门开启;如果按键错误,则发出报警信号F2,柜门不开。试用与非门设计一个能满足这一要求的组合逻辑电路。解:列真值表ABCF1F20000000101010010111010001101011101011101以下求解见课件,课件上已有,此略。6-17分别设计能够实现下列要求的组合逻辑电路。输入的是4位二进制正整数。(1)能被2整除时输出为1,否则输出为0。(2)能被5整除时输出为1,否则输出为0。(3)大于或等于5时输出为1,否则输出为0。8(4)小于或等于10时输出为1,否则输出为0。解:(1)列真值表ABCDF00001000100010100110010010101001101011101000110010101011011011001110101110111110列函数表达式DF画逻辑图(2)列真值表ABCDF0000100010001000011001000010110110001110100001001010101&AFBcDCc“1”91011011000110101110011110DCBADCBADCBAF画逻辑图(略)6-18某工厂用两个灯显示三台设备的故障情况,当一台设备有故障时黄灯亮;当两台设备同时有故障时红灯亮;当三台设备同时有故障时黄、红两灯都亮。设计该逻辑电路。解:列真值表ABCF1F20000000101010010111010001101101101011111以下求解见课件,课件上已有,此略。6-19某工程进行检测验收,在4项验收指标中,A、B、C多数合格则验收通过,但前提条件是D必须合格,否则检测验收不予通过。试用与非门设计一个能满足此要求的组合逻辑电路。解:列真值表DCBAF0000000010001000011001000010100110001110100001001010101001011111000110101110111111画逻辑图(略)DBADBCDCBAADCBBACDF6-20试用3-8线译码器构成4-16线译码器。解:用两片3-8线译码器74LS138可以组合成4-16线译码器,连接方法。集成译码器74LS138真值表从真值表可知74LS138输出函数为:221()ABiiYmGGG其中mi为输入A2、A1、A0的最小项。用两片3-8线译码器74LS138可以组合成4-16线译码器,连接方法。ABCD10ENDDDDDDDDDDDDDDDD012345678910111213141512....12364515141312111097YYYYYYYYABCGGG0123456712B2A74LS13812364515141312111097YYYYYYYYABCGGG0123456712B2A74LS138UUA2A2A1A0A1A0A2(1)(2)输入使能选择输出G12GA2A1A001234567YYYYYYYY×10×1010101010101010××××××00000101001110010111011111111111111111111111111011111101111110111111011111101111110111111011111101111111116-21试用数据选择器和门电路实现下列逻辑函数(1)Y1=AB+AC+BC;(2)2(1,3,5)Ym。求解见课件,课件上已有,此略。